Hello
wave-icon
I'm
Tiran Jayasekara 

I'm a Software Engineer based in Sri Lanka, specializing in developing scalable applications and high-performance systems using clean code principles and modern technologies.

Tiran Jayasekara Profile
resume-bg-img

About Me

( 01 )

I am a passionate and results-driven Software Engineer with over 4 years of experience in building scalable, high-performance applications. I specialize in full-stack development and system architecture, with a strong focus on clean code, maintainability, and modern engineering practices. My expertise spans across technologies like React, Next.js, NestJS, Express, PostgreSQL, and MongoDB, along with designing microservices-based architectures and managing monorepo environments. Beyond development, I am deeply involved in cloud and DevOps practices, working with AWS services such as S3, CloudFront, and API Gateway, along with infrastructure automation using Terraform. I also implement efficient CI/CD pipelines using GitHub Actions and manage deployments across platforms like Hostinger and cloud environments. I am passionate about the entire software development lifecycle—from designing system architecture to deployment and optimization—and continuously strive to build reliable, scalable, and production-ready applications.

04

Years of experience

10+

Happy Clients

30+

Project Completed

lang-icon

Languages

English

Sinhala

Experience

( 02 )

2025 - Present

Software Engineer

Hash Baze
Full-time

Building scalable full-stack applications and distributed systems using modern technologies. Designing and implementing microservices with NestJS and Express, and developing performant frontends with React and Next.js. Working with PostgreSQL and MongoDB, and deploying cloud-native solutions using AWS (S3, CloudFront, API Gateway). Managing infrastructure with Terraform and implementing CI/CD pipelines using GitHub Actions.

2024

Associate Software Engineer

Hash Baze
Full-time

Developed and maintained high-performance web applications and backend services. Built RESTful APIs, optimized database queries, and improved system scalability. Gained hands-on experience with microservices architecture, monorepo structures, and cloud deployments.

2023

Freelance Software Engineer

Peer Wave
Part-time

Delivered full-stack web applications using the MERN stack. Handled complete project lifecycles including development, deployment, and maintenance. Set up CI/CD pipelines and deployed applications using Hostinger and cloud environments.

2022

Intern Software Developer

Elzian Agro
Internship

Worked as a full-stack developer using React, Next.js, Node.js, Express, MongoDB, and SQL. Built internal tools and gained strong fundamentals in application development and system design.

vector

Education & Skills

( 03 )

BICT (Hons) in Software Engineering

South Eastern University of Sri Lanka

GCE Advanced Level (Technology Stream)

Teldeniya Central College, Kandy

Languages

TypeScriptJavaScriptSQLHTML / CSS

Frontend

ReactNext.js

Backend

Node.jsNestJSExpress.jsMicroservices

Databases

PostgreSQLMongoDB

Cloud & DevOps

AWSS3CloudFrontAPI GatewayTerraformCI/CDGitHub ActionsHostinger

Architecture & Tools

MonorepoREST APIsGitPostmanSwagger
vector

Certificates

( 04 )

Introduction to Cybersecurity
Introduction to Cybersecurity

CISCO

2020

Networking Essentials
Networking Essentials

CISCO

2020

Networking Academy Learn-A-Thon 2020
Networking Academy Learn-A-Thon 2020

CISCO

2020

BICT Hons Software Engineering Degree
BICT Hons Software Engineering Degree

South Eastern University of Sri Lanka

2022

Projects

( 06 )

Bee Tales Blogger
React.js|

Client: Private Client

PeerWave Fashion
Next.js, Node.js, Express.js, MongoDB, PWA|

Client: PeerWave

Doggo Tales Blogger
Next.js, Tailwind CSS, Ant Design|

Client: Personal Project

SSK Water Filter System
React.js, Tailwind CSS, Ant Design|

Client: SSK Water Filters

Sri Lankan Sign Language Translator
Python, OpenCV, CNN, Machine Learning|

Client: Research Project

Traveler Website
Laravel|

Client: Personal Project

Vehicle Rental Mobile App
Flutter|

Client: Personal Project

Udadumbara Information Center
Next.js, PWA, Firebase, Express.js, MongoDB|

Client: Personal Project

Let’s discuss your Project

I’m available for freelance work. Drop me a line if you have a project you think I’d be a good fit for.

Address:

Kandy Sri Lanka

My Email:

tiran.jayasekara.999@gmail.com

Call Me Now:

0714055143 / 0757026373

I'm always open to discussing product design work or partnership opportunities.